The Fascinating Tale Behind Scorpion Tattoos: Symbolism and Meaning!

Scorpion tattoos have long been a source of intrigue, carrying with them a narrative steeped in symbolism and personal significance. These intricate designs, depicting the formidable arachnid, speak volumes about the wearer’s unique story and connection to this ancient creature.

The symbolism behind scorpion tattoos is multifaceted, drawing on the creature’s traits of protection, resilience, power, and transformation. Each tattoo tells a tale, reflecting individual interpretations shaped by personal experiences and beliefs.

For many, the choice of a scorpion tattoo symbolizes strength and endurance in the face of adversity. The scorpion’s ability to weather challenges mirrors their own journey of survival and growth. Others view the scorpion as a guardian, using the tattoo as a talisman against negative forces or as a symbol of their protective instincts towards loved ones.

Across cultures and mythologies, scorpions have held significant roles. In ancient Egypt, the goddess Serket, with a scorpion’s tail, represented protection and healing. Greek mythology intertwines scorpions with the story of Scorpius, the constellation embodying the scorpion that stung Orion. By choosing a scorpion tattoo, individuals pay homage to these ancient tales, finding inspiration in the rich symbolism they carry.
